China: The Trade War
The trade war between the United States and China began in 2018, when the Trump administration imposed tariffs on Chinese imports worth $34 billion. China retaliated with its own tariffs on American goods. The trade war escalated over the next year, with both countries imposing additional tariffs on each other's goods. In 2020, the United States and China signed the Phase One trade deal, which included provisions to reduce tariffs and increase Chinese purchases of American goods. However, the trade war has had a significant impact on the global economy, with both countries suffering losses.
